This sample motion for judgment notwithstanding the verdict (JNOV) for California is made under Code of Civil Procedure section 629 on the grounds that no substantial evidence supports the jury’s verdict. The sample on which this preview is based is 11 pages and contains a memorandum of points and authorities with citations to case law and statutory authority, a proposed order and proof of service by mail.
